Output d90f5f6c5825558d74e7ad0fa2eaf335dad6906c74da6bc368406a89b321e829:1

value
1723832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ea289f1c6b05b86646aa7199a92490de8041f41c OP_EQUAL
address
3P38hs937huMT23Xv79x8yqrmCxEYajwwQ
transaction
d90f5f6c5825558d74e7ad0fa2eaf335dad6906c74da6bc368406a89b321e829
spent
true